dc.description.abstractRecently, a brain controller has been used in computer applications. This project aims to develop an embedded system that make use of an EEG headset to provide a simple control environment via brain signals. The system designed incorporates a Java application, a NodeJS server and Arduino Uno board to perform LED control in a Wi-Fi network. This report will present and explain the design used and recommendation for future work.en_US
